ALPHASON - AD3/67-LCD.
Universal Support for Plasma or LCD Screens with 'D' Shaped & Cable Guide Safety Glass Shelves.
Practical, stylish and specifically designed to accommodate up to 30 inch LCD and up to 32 inch PLASMA, with sufficient shelf space for mini separates plus DVD player, video recorder, satellite receiver.
Toughened safety glass shelves to BS6206A with edges polished & shaped offering an assurance of personal safety.
Safety Glass Thickness: Top - 8mm / Base & Middle Shelf - 6mm.
Cable Tidy facility.
Designed within all three shelves.
Increased support, stability and rigidity contributing to improvement in sound performance using large diameter supports coupled with ALPHASON's innovative tensioned rod design.
Spacious shelve height and width.
Height between base and middle - 264mm (10.39"), middle and top of 185mm (7.25"), front aperture of 673mm (26.5") between supports, total usable shelf width 810mm (31.89").
Modified shelf depth of 450mm (17.75") makes the unit ideally suited to support LCD and plasma screens.
